01 · Project initiation

Feasibility & Optioneering

We establish whether the project is technically practical, commercially justified and deliverable within the site constraints before significant expenditure is committed.

Typical support
  • Site and infrastructure constraints
  • Technical option comparison
  • Indicative costs and programme
  • Delivery risks and dependencies
Typical output: Virium provides a decision ready feasibility report with a recommended project route that works for the clients needs. We evaluate the design compliance, and planning requirments, energy savings, value added solution that can be safely implemented.
02 · Project definition

Project definition & scope

We turn the operational requirement into a controlled project brief, defining performance, interfaces, responsibilities and the basis for cost and programme control.

Typical support
  • Operational requirements
  • Scope boundaries and interfaces
  • Roles and responsibilities
  • Project execution strategy
Typical output: Agreed project brief and scope baseline.
03 · Engineering delivery

Design & engineering management

We coordinate the disciplines, technical decisions and design reviews required to produce an integrated solution that can be built, operated and maintained.

Typical support
  • Multidiscipline coordination
  • Design reviews and assurance
  • Constructability reviews
  • Technical decision management
Typical output: Coordinated design package and decision record.
04 · Supply chain

Procurement & tender evaluation

We prepare clear technical requirements, assess supplier proposals consistently and support the appointment of suitable contractors and equipment suppliers.

Typical support
  • Tender documentation
  • Bid clarification
  • Technical and commercial comparison
  • Appointment recommendation
Typical output: Auditable tender evaluation and recommendation.
05 · Project control

Programme, cost & risk control

We establish practical controls and maintain visibility of progress, expenditure, change and project risk throughout delivery.

Typical support
  • Programme and milestones
  • Cost monitoring
  • Change control
  • Risk and action tracking
Typical output: Current, decision-focused project controls.
06 · Site delivery

Contractor & site management

We coordinate site delivery, monitor contractor performance and resolve technical and interface issues before they disrupt the work.

Typical support
  • Progress monitoring
  • Quality observations
  • Technical query coordination
  • Interface and change management
Typical output: Controlled delivery with clear site reporting.
07 · Completion

Commissioning & handover

We coordinate the route from construction completion to a safe, tested and usable asset with the required records and operational information.

Typical support
  • Commissioning planning
  • Testing and witnessing
  • Defect and completion control
  • Handover records and training
Typical output: Operationally ready asset and handover record.
08 · Client assurance

Owner's Engineer & assurance

We provide independent technical oversight on the client's behalf, challenging assumptions and checking that the agreed requirements remain protected throughout delivery.

Typical support
  • Independent technical review
  • Design and performance assurance
  • Project gateway reviews
  • Client-side advice and reporting
Typical output: Independent assurance at agreed project gateways.
